1. Shoelaces

Shoes may not be the best option when you're locked out of your vehicle but they can be very helpful if you know how to use them. If you have a vehicle that have the locking tab mechanism which slides vertically up and down typically by the window, there's an easy trick that you can use to unlock your car with just shoes.

First, remove the shoelaces from a pair of shoes you're not wearing and tie a slip knot through the middle of the two shoelaces. Bring both ends together to form a loop around 3/4 of the length of the shoelaces. Place the noose in the gap between the frame of your car and the door. Then, move the shoelace to hook around the lock mechanism. It might require some trial and trial and error to get the shoelace to be secured. Once it's hooked you're done, pull both ends up to unlock your car.

The most important thing to remember when using this method is to do it slowly and be sure not to scratch or damage your car during the process. You can save money by using this method instead of calling for locksmith or roadside assistance.

While this is a great alternative to other methods, like using a coat hanger (which could scratch your car) however, it may not always work, especially on more sophisticated models of cars. 2. Coat Hanger

Being locked out of your car is among the most frustrating experiences that can happen in the present. Many people may have witnessed their father or uncle use a coat hanger to open the door of their car when they were children However, this method can be risky and may not work with all cars. Utilizing a hanger for opening your car could damage the door's frame, and is prohibited in certain states.

You can unlock your car using an easy wire coathanger by sliding it between the door and the door frame. The coat hanger is inserted into the gap between the door and the frame. Bend it into a small V to ensure that it holds tightly on the lock. Pull it up and you'll release the pin that controls the lock. It is possible to move the hook around a few times before you catch something that can move the lock but it shouldn't take much effort to pull the bar up.

If https://www.g28carkeys.co.uk/car-opening-unlock-your-vehicle/ 're not able to reach the hook of the coat hanger to release the control arm, put it in between the window and stripping. The hook end of the hanger might be required to locate the area. Once you've located it then jiggle and wiggle until you can hear the door unlock. 4. Air Wedge

Air wedges, like this one from HPC are a popular tool for repo professionals and locksmiths to create working room around the car window frame to facilitate entry of tools. They're also an excellent way to avoid damage to the vehicle when you aren't able to access it with the key.

The wedge of the air pump is inserted between the weather stripping and the door to apply the right pressure. Then, a manual hand pump is used to fill the bag until it separates the vehicle door from the vehicle's window and opens enough to allow for the use of a car unlocking tool. This makes it simple to break the lock mechanism manually and unlock a car's door without the need for a key.

A good air wedge has an elasticizer to stop the wedge from collapsing, and an exit vent to stop over-inflation. It also comes with a tough, non-marring, vinyl bag designed for dozens of applications. These wedges can be utilized with a long-reach vehicle door unlocking tool or picker that is inserted in the wedge.
